please describe neck shape on the zemaitis. V to C or fat all around?. Wide not an issue but shoulders are. Sellimg a lot of my stuff to get cash, but this has gotten me jonesing.

I would describe the neck as a C from top to bottom, there's no V at the first several frets. It doesn't have big shoulders or feel fat to me. I've had 5 different Zemaitis guitars pass through my hands (both Greco branded and not) and have found the necks to be pretty consistent to this one in size and shape. I would also compare it to many of the Tokai single cuts I've owned, though it is a little wider than most of those. Feel free to PM me directly, I'm happy to answer any other questions.

These FGN LS30's are their top of the line, high quality, classic les paul constructed guitar. No flame veneer, this is a solid flame maple top, long tennon, beautiful wood, thin acrylic lacquer finish, gotoh hardware, Duncan Whole Lotta humbucker pickups, etc. I love these so much I have two...condition is excellent, zero fret wear as this guitar was barely played. Weight is 8lbs 13.7oz on my scale. I added direct fit Gotoh locking tuners, poker chip, knob pointers and lower sitting knobs, originals in case. Ships in Crossrock HS case.
